Indian River has an obesity rate of 40.5%, which is 4.4pp above the national average. The depression rate is 26.1%, 2.6pp above the national average. About 6.7% of adults lack health insurance. 83.6% of residents had an annual checkup in the past year. There are 3 hospitals nearby. 2 offer emergency services. The average CMS quality rating is 4.0 out of 5.
